The elemental and isotopic signatures in the sediments influenced by seal excrement on Antarctic Fildes Peninsula are examined for their potential palaeoecologlcal applications. The seal hair abundance in sediments exhibits remarkable fluctuation versus depth, indicating similar changes in historical populations of the seals visiting the marine terrace. The combination of δ^13 C, total organic carbon concentration (TOC), total nitrogen concentration (TN) and atomic C/N ratio shows that the organic matters in sediments with numerous seal hairs have a marine origin and are predominantly derived from seal excrements. The large δ15 N values in sediments are attributed to trophic enrichment and NH3 vollatilization processes. The large variations in the δ^15 N values and the negative correlation between the δ15 N values and the seal hair abundances seem to be the results of changes in the paleoclimates and the volatilization rates of the ammonia produced in the seal excrements. The 87 Sr/86 Sr ratios in the acid-soluble fraction of sediments are interpreted as a mixture of the ones from the seal excrements (30%-50%) and the chemically weathered local bedrocks (70%-50%). The calculated proportion of seal-derived Sr based on the ^87 Sr/^86 Sr ratios has a significant correlation with seal hair abundances in sediments. These results suggest that δ15 N values and the ^87 Sr/^86 Sr ratios in the acid-soluble fraction of sediments were influenced by seal excrements, similar to seal halt numbers, and thus can potentially be used to estimate the historical seal population in the Antarctic region.展开更多
The increasing number of mountain climbers made them a significant source of anthropopression. The paper is focused on the devastating impact of non-toilet human waste on high-mountain environment and discusses the scale of this phenomenon. Four male members, of mean age 31.5 (±0.5) years, volunteered for this study. The study was conducted above 12,286 feet (3,745 m), and consisted of 12 days of measuring human excrement output, as well as calorie and liquid consumption. The average results showed the amount of human excrement remains left by climbers in high-mountain environment on a daily scale; i.e., feces of approximately 128 g (32 g without water) and approximately 1.8 L of urine. During this study, the average daily diet consisted of 4,000 (± 500) calories and average 3.6 (± 1.1) quarts (3.8 ± 1 L) of water. Based on these data, an example calculation of quantitative values of human feces and urine left by climbers in 2013 on Denali (Mount McKinley) was conducted. Results show that the 1,151 people that climbed Denali within 18 days (the mean residence time in the massif) left behind over 660 kg of feces and more than 37 thousand liters of urine in the massif in 2013 alone.展开更多
The development of sericultural industry in the Pearl River Delta has contributed greatly to good ecological environment and economic prosperity of the people’s livelihood.Comprehensive utilization of sericulture res...The development of sericultural industry in the Pearl River Delta has contributed greatly to good ecological environment and economic prosperity of the people’s livelihood.Comprehensive utilization of sericulture resources can turn waste into valuable resources and expand the development approaches of sericultural industry.For example,using abundant silkworm excrement to produce chlorophyll is one of the good practices in comprehensive utilization of sericulture resources,which has leading technologies and good economic benefits.In addition to chlorophyll,the products produced from silkworm excrement can be used as the main raw materials of medicine,food,plant growth regulator and cosmetics.For instances,phytol,the important raw material for synthesis of vitamin E and vitamin K,was extracted from silkworm excrement,enabling China to become an important production base of vitamin E and vitamin K.Triacontanol extracted from silkworm excrement is a new crop growth regulator,which can increase the yield of rice and vegetable.Pectin,dietary fiber and carotenoid extracted from silkworm excrement as well can be used as natural raw material in many fields.China is the biggest manufacturer and supplier of silkworm excrement products in the world,which has a development history of about 50 years and generated high export revenue.It is believed that close combination of academic research and industry development is the only way to promote the industrial development of silkworm excrement resources.展开更多
